Dismang: Switch More To Traditional Medicaid


Arkansas officials should consider transferring more high-cost enrollees from the private option to the traditional, fee-for-service Medicaid program, a sponsor of the law that created the program said Monday. At a meeting of the Health Reform Legislative Task Force, Senate President Pro Tempore Jonathan Dismang, R-Searcy, said he’s concerned that health care costs of some enrollees are increasing the cost of coverage for others in the state’s individual insurance market. “If we do not have the mechanism to make sure those folks are in the right category with the right coverage, then we’re going to continue to have this problem,” said Dismang, considered one of the private option’s legislative architects.
